Abstract

A multifunctional transformer oil sampling device comprises a connecting device, a buffer cavity and an oil outlet nozzle, wherein one end of the connecting device is in threaded connection with an original sampling valve on a transformer, the other end of the connecting device is in threaded connection with an adapter, the other end of the adapter is communicated with a liquid inlet on the buffer cavity through a flange sleeve, a liquid outlet is formed in the buffer cavity and communicated with a liquid conveying pipe, the other end of the liquid conveying pipe is provided with the oil outlet nozzle, and a stop valve is arranged on the liquid conveying pipe; the utility model adopts a brand new sampling structure, can effectively solve the problem that the insulating oil cannot be sampled and is difficult to treat due to the internal leakage of the original sampling valve, ensures that the insulating oil can be detected and tested according to the requirements, and improves the safety and reliability of the operation of the transformer.

Background
The transformer insulating oil mainly plays a role in cooling and insulating in the transformer, and good transformer oil is clean and transparent liquid and is free from sediment, mechanical impurity suspended matters and cotton-like substances. Transformer oil deteriorates if it becomes contaminated and oxidized, and resins and precipitates are produced, and the color gradually changes to light red until it becomes dark brown liquid. The color of the oil can also change when the transformer fails. Therefore, according to the regulations of national standards, oil samples must be periodically sampled, tested and checked for electrical and mechanical properties of the insulating oil, so as to ensure the normal operation of the transformer.
In the prior art, the transformer oil sampling device is a structure that a nut drives a plunger to move to press or release a sealing ring at an oil outlet of an oil tank, so that an oil way is opened or closed, and the device usually has the following defects:
1. the cycle frequency of oil sampling is dense, the opening and closing operation of the valve is frequent, and the situation that the force for closing the valve is excessive due to improper operation of workers easily causes accelerated aging or damage of the sealing ring;
2. the movement of the valve plunger easily causes accelerated aging or damage failure of the seal between the plunger and the inner wall of the base, so that insulating oil leaks along the outer wall of the plunger, the oil pressure and the flow of an oil outlet nozzle of the oil sample valve are insufficient, and an oil sample cannot be taken normally;
3. the oil sampling valve is positioned at the bottom of the transformer oil tank, and the oil sampling valve or the sealing ring is replaced by the whole oil discharging process in the power failure of the transformer, so that the consumed time is long, the workload is huge, and the economical efficiency is extremely poor.

Detailed Description
As shown in fig. 1, a multi-functional transformer oil sampling device, including connecting device 4, cushion chamber 8 and play oil nozzle 11, 2 threaded connection of former sample valve on connecting device 4's one end and the transformer 1, connecting device 4's the other end and 5 threaded connection of adapter, wherein the connecting thread length of former sample valve 2 and adapter 5 is unanimous, flange cover 13 intercommunication inlet on cushion chamber 8 is passed through to adapter 5's the other end, be equipped with the leakage fluid dram on cushion chamber 8 and communicate transfer line 14, the other end of transfer line 14 is equipped with out oil nozzle 11 and draws the point as the oil appearance, be equipped with stop valve 10 on the transfer line 14 and regard as new oil appearance valve.
The preferred scheme is as shown in figure 2, the connecting device 4 comprises a connecting head 4-1, a wrench groove 4-2 and a threaded connecting hole 4-3; the connectors 4-1 are arranged at two ends of the connecting device 4 and are communicated with each other, threaded connecting holes 4-3 are formed in the connectors 4-1 and are in threaded connection with the original sampling valve 2 and the adapter 5, free connection and replacement of all parts in the device can be facilitated through the design of the connecting device 4, the wrench grooves 4-2 are arranged between the connectors 4-1, and the wrench grooves 4-2 are beneficial to fastening all the parts by a wrench when the parts are installed.
Preferably, as shown in fig. 3, one end of the adapter 5 is provided with a threaded connector 5-1 and is in threaded connection with the connector 4-1, and the other end of the adapter 5 is provided with a connecting flange 6 and is connected with a flange sleeve 13.
The preferable scheme is as shown in fig. 1 and 3, a first sealing washer 3-1 is arranged at the joint of the connecting device 4 and the original sampling valve 2, a second sealing washer 3-2 is arranged at the joint of the adapter 5 and the connecting device 4, and a flange sealing washer 7 is arranged at the joint of the adapter 5 and the flange sleeve 13; the first sealing washer 3-1 and the second sealing washer 3-2 can prevent oil leakage at the joint of the parts, and the flange sealing washer 7 can ensure the tightness of the joint of the flange sleeve 13 and prevent the oil leakage at the joint and the external moisture from entering the device.
The preferred scheme is as shown in fig. 1, and cushion chamber 8 is made for transparent material, helps patrolling and examining the colour of insulating oil in cushion chamber 8 through this material, and cushion chamber 8's top is equipped with core vent 9, if there is gas in the insulating oil, and gas will rise automatically and gather to transparent cushion chamber 8's top, and the rethread core vent 9 discharges to outside.
According to a preferred scheme, as shown in fig. 1, an oil nozzle cover 12 is arranged at the oil nozzle 11, the oil nozzle cover 12 is in threaded connection with an infusion tube 14, the oil nozzle cover 12 can protect the oil nozzle 11 to a certain extent during daily work, and external moisture can be prevented from entering a sampling device through the oil nozzle 11 and affecting the final detection result of an oil sample.
